Texas Instruments Stellaris ARM Cortex-M3S 1000 series LM3S1P51-IBZ80-C3, 32-bit single-core MCU, 80 MHz, 64 KB Flash, 24 KB RAM, 67 I/O, 108-LFBGA, -40°C to 85°C, 1.08 V to 3.6 V supply.

80 MHz Cortex-M3 — what the speed rating means for your design

The LM3S1P51-IBZ80-C3: The 80 MHz core clock is the ceiling for this Cortex-M3. At that frequency, the single-cycle multiply and hardware divide give you predictable timing for control loops — think field-oriented motor control or closed-loop PID at several-kHz update rates. The 24 KB SRAM is tight for heavy data buffers; if your application needs large look-up tables or double-buffered ADC results, budget carefully against the 64 KB Flash for constants. The 10-bit ADC with 16 channels is adequate for monitoring analog feedback (current, position, temperature) but not for high-resolution instrumentation.

BGA package — layout and rework notes

The 108-ball LFBGA (10x10 mm array) demands a multi-layer PCB with via-in-pad or microvias for signal escape. The 0.8 mm ball pitch is manageable with standard assembly processes, but rework requires a hot-air profile matched to the package's moisture sensitivity level (MSL 3 per typical TI BGA parts — verify the specific MSL on the reel label).
